Lincoln Tech sits on 40 acres in East Windsor, CT, and is conveniently located off of I-91 (Exit 44) in Hartford County. This campus provides expert-led instruction in seven skilled trade programs, ranging from the automotive, diesel and collision industries, to the building and environmental control trades. In 2018 the campus also added hands-on training for computerized machining and manufacturing.

Programs and Partnerships
Automotive Technology – Featuring fully-equipped bays, Matco tools, and the latest in digital diagnostic equipment, this programs teaches everything a student needs to enter the industry as a competent entry-level technician.
Computer Numerical Control (CNC) Machining and Manufacturing Technology – Train on equipment from Haas Automation, a leading worldwide provider of CNC machines.
Collision Repair and Refinishing Technology – A convenient Blended Learning format lets you complete some of your coursework online from home so you can spend more time on campus painting, airbrushing, and performing hands-on auto body repairs.
Diesel and Truck Technology – Job demand for diesel technicians in the state of Connecticut is projected to increase 8% by 20281.
Electrician Training – Learn the skills needed to join the electrical industry as an electrician's apprentice.
HVAC – Graduates from this program can also apply for the specialized Hussmann training partnership program2.
Welding and Metal Fabrication – Graduates of our welding program are qualified to then test for Level One certification from the National Center for Construction Education and Research (NCCER).
Campus Features
- 315,000 square feet of training and classroom space
- Fully-equipped auto bays including lifts, Matco tools, and transmission dynos
- Eighty individual welding booths
- The Haas Technical Education Center (HTEC) that houses our newest program in computerized manufacturing
- Advanced electrical trainers for residential wiring
- Outdoor HVAC “Green House” for hands-on energy efficiency testing
